1.html) модулем HTML::TreeBuilder получить в файле 2.html читабельный вид кода с правильными пробельными отступами тегов (по глубине вложенности) и переносами строк? спасибо." /> 1.html) модулем HTML::TreeBuilder получить в файле 2.html читабельный вид кода с правильными пробельными отступами тегов (по глубине вложенности) и переносами строк? спасибо." /> perl HTML::TreeBuilder - Ubuntu.ru

Форум русскоязычного сообщества Ubuntu


Увидели сообщение с непонятной ссылкой, спам, непристойность или оскорбление?
Воспользуйтесь ссылкой «Сообщить модератору» рядом с сообщением!

Автор Тема: perl HTML::TreeBuilder  (Прочитано 639 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н ReNzRv

  • Автор темы
  • Старожил
  • *
  • Сообщений: 2648
    • Просмотр профиля
perl HTML::TreeBuilder
« : 31 Июля 2016, 21:01:38 »
Как из файла с однострочным кодом (curl -s --compressed "https://yandex.ru" > 1.html) модулем HTML::TreeBuilder получить в файле 2.html читабельный вид кода с правильными пробельными отступами тегов (по глубине вложенности) и переносами строк?
спасибо.

Код: (perl) [Выделить]
#!/usr/bin/perl

use HTML::TreeBuilder;

$root = HTML::TreeBuilder->new();

$file = "1.html";
$ofile = "2.html";

$root->new_from_content($file);
« Последнее редактирование: 31 Июля 2016, 21:46:10 от renzrv »

 

Страница сгенерирована за 0.018 секунд. Запросов: 21.